Output e33bb95496ee8537cfde802ee52e0fc973b3d24fe07bd4cbd78f9370862e3ebf:11

value
3132382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 750c669fd1e50e13d5ee8ca242831a44d08606d3 OP_EQUAL
address
3CMuqcg7v1s6V9xHwRDp3rFEjbx2xh37nN
transaction
e33bb95496ee8537cfde802ee52e0fc973b3d24fe07bd4cbd78f9370862e3ebf
spent
true